Criminal Misdemeanor DefenseA misdemeanor is any crime that can result in a jail sentence of up to one year and a fine of up to $1,000. A conviction for a misdemeanor charge of domestic violence, DWI, or theft can also result in significant community service and special programs. Even if you can do the time and pay the fine, a misdemeanor conviction will stay on your record forever.

A single domestic violence conviction may not seem too serious now, but if you run into some domestic trouble in the future, your conviction will be used against you. A future misdemeanor charge may quickly rise to the level of a felony offense, and very serious penalties and prison time may result.
